1- New way to share content between clients
This guide outlines the necessary steps to share content with another Starlings client.
First, Starlings needs to be informed about the commercial agreement previously developed between the clients so that the connection between them can be enabled on the platform, thus allowing the management of configurations.

A- Configuration by the content owner
Within the Servicing section, go to "Yield Points of Sales" where you can create or edit a new rule to share content.
- To create a new rule, click on "Yield new point of sale."
1. Select the POS to share.
2. Configure allowed routes: this can be the origin and destination airport, country of origin and destination, country of origin to an area, or by flight type. Add as many conditions as desired by clicking on "Add route."
3. Complete the Client Code and Idweb of the recipient (previously configured by Starlings to display this information).
If the content is not active (on the recipient's side), the content owner can modify the rule's conditions.
B- Configuration by the content recipient (Idweb or sales channel)
The Idweb owner can view shared content within the "Query Providers" section using the "Yielded content" filter.
If a green checkmark appears in the "Content status" column, it means that the content owner has prepared and configured the material to be activated by the recipient. The "Active" column shows whether the recipient has activated the content or not.
For the content to be fully available, both columns must be activated.
